  2. What is Kodomo-no-hi? • It is on May 5th to wish children’s health growth and happiness. Kodomo- no-hi means children’s day but it is more for boys because there is Hinamatsuri for girls on March 3rd. • You put up Koinobori(Fish shaped cloth) to wish success and display Kabuto(warrior’s helmet) to wish health.

  3. Food Kashiwa-mochiandchimakiis popular food for Kodomo-no-hi. • Kashiwa-mochiIt is a rice cake containing bean jam wrapped in an oak leaf. An oak leaf doesn’t fall before there is a new leaf bud.→It represents the idea that parents won’t die before their children have a baby(The family line will not break.) • Chimaki-It is a rice dumpling wrapped in bamboo leaves. It is said that chimaki avoids difficultyies.
